Enable job alerts via email!

Senior Software Engineer - Activation

Disneyland Hong Kong

Seattle, San Francisco, New York, Santa Monica (WA, CA, NY, CA)

On-site

USD 100,000 - 160,000

Full time

8 days ago

Boost your interview chances

Create a job specific, tailored resume for higher success rate.

Job summary

An innovative company is seeking a Senior Software Engineer to join their dynamic Activation team. This role focuses on building scalable data products that enhance the technological framework for media and entertainment. You'll collaborate with a talented group of engineers to develop high-value projects, ensuring the reliable delivery of data across platforms. Your expertise in Python, Scala, and big data technologies like Spark and AWS will be crucial in driving innovation and performance. If you're passionate about technology and eager to make an impact in a creative environment, this opportunity is perfect for you.

Qualifications

  • 5+ years of software development experience with Python, Scala, or Java.
  • Strong experience in SQL for ETL processes and complex data manipulation.

Responsibilities

  • Build and maintain large-scale data platforms for real-time and batch processing.
  • Mentor junior engineers and advocate for best engineering practices.

Skills

Python
Scala
Java
SQL
Spark
Docker
Airflow

Education

Bachelor's degree in computer science

Tools

AWS
Databricks
Snowflake
Airflow

Job description

Technology is at the heart of Disney’s past, present, and future. Disney Entertainment and ESPN Product & Technology is a global organization of engineers, product developers, designers, technologists, data scientists, and more – all working to build and advance the technological backbone for Disney’s media business globally.

The team marries technology with creativity to build world-class products, enhance storytelling, and drive velocity, innovation, and scalability for our businesses. We are Storytellers and Innovators. Creators and Builders. Entertainers and Engineers. We work with every part of The Walt Disney Company’s media portfolio to advance the technological foundation and consumer media touch points serving millions of people around the world.

Here are a few reasons why we think you’d love working here:

  • Building the future of Disney’s media: Our Technologists are designing and building the products and platforms that will power our media, advertising, and distribution businesses for years to come.
  • Reach, Scale & Impact: More than ever, Disney’s technology and products serve as a signature doorway for fans' connections with the company’s brands and stories. Disney+. Hulu. ESPN. ABC. ABC News… and many more. These products and brands – and the unmatched stories, storytellers, and events they carry – matter to millions of people globally.
  • Innovation: We develop and implement groundbreaking products and techniques that shape industry norms, and solve complex and distinctive technical problems.

Commerce, Data & Identity provides the core product management functions for areas crucial to Disney’s media businesses. These include initiatives and products that power digital commerce, identity, and growth, as well as those that reach across The Walt Disney Company enterprise, such as messaging and privacy. It is also responsible for data engineering, science, and products for Disney Entertainment & ESPN, along with their interconnection with other parts of the company.

Our Activation team is seeking a highly motivated Senior Software Engineer with a strong technical background who is passionate about building systems to process data at scale that unlocks capabilities across software and data disciplines. This role involves building and maintaining our Activation Data products, which serve as the data sharing platform. The role requires expert knowledge of building scalable, fault-tolerant data products to ensure the reliable delivery of both real-time and batch data. Our tech stack includes AWS, Databricks, Snowflake, Airflow, Spark, and languages include Scala, Python, SQL, and Java.

Responsibilities

  • Be a part of a team of big data and backend engineers to deliver high-value projects.
  • Participate in organization-wide large-scale programs representing the team and our stakeholders.
  • Build components of large-scale data platforms for real-time and batch processing, and own features of big data applications to fit evolving business needs.
  • Participate in building the next-generation service platform on cloud-based big data infrastructure for batch and streaming data applications, and continuously improve performance, scalability, and availability.
  • Participate in code reviews and evangelize best practices.
  • Advocate for the best engineering practices, including the use of design patterns, CI/CD, code review, and automated testing.
  • Mentor and guide the professional and technical development of junior team members.
  • Collaborate with program managers, product managers, SDET, and researchers in an open and innovative environment.

Basic Qualifications

  • Minimum of 5 years of related software development experience.
  • Minimum 5 years’ experience with Python, Scala, or Java.
  • Minimum 2 years’ experience with Spark.
  • Strong experience with complex SQL development related to extract, transform, and load processes.
  • Familiar with Docker and/or containerization technologies.
  • Familiar with Airflow or equivalent schedulers.
  • Experience mentoring and leading junior engineers.
  • Experience collaborating with product managers and program managers across the organization.
  • Experience with testing tools, such as pytest, junit, or equivalents.
  • Experience with QA or QE is a plus.

Required Education

  • Bachelor's degree in computer science, software engineering, or comparable field of study, and/or equivalent work experience.

Additional Information

#DISNEYTECH

Get your free, confidential resume review.
or drag and drop a PDF, DOC, DOCX, ODT, or PAGES file up to 5MB.

Similar jobs

Senior Software Engineer - Activation

The Walt Disney Company

Santa Monica

On-site

USD 138,000 - 178,000

8 days ago

Principal Software Engineer - Activation

Disneyland Hong Kong

New York

On-site

USD 130,000 - 190,000

7 days ago
Be an early applicant

Senior Software Development Engineer, Kuiper Network Services

Amazon

Redmond

On-site

USD 151,000 - 262,000

30+ days ago

Software Engineer 5, Data Clean Room

Netflix

Seattle

On-site

USD 100,000 - 720,000

30+ days ago

Nuclear Methods Software Engineer

Talascend, LLC

Seattle

On-site

USD 150,000 - 200,000

30+ days ago